Fellow Reports -- January 2019

150 views
Skip to first unread message

Carlton Gibson

unread,
Jan 16, 2019, 6:02:01 AM1/16/19
to Django developers (Contributions to Django itself)
Hi All, 



Calendar Week 2 -- ending 13 January.



Triaged:


https://code.djangoproject.com/ticket/30097 -- InlineModelAdmin.has_add_permission() requires obj argument (Accepted)

https://code.djangoproject.com/ticket/30096 -- Use case of extra() (invalid)




Reviewed:


https://github.com/django/django/pull/10381 -- Fixed #11154, #17904 and #22270 -- Inconsistency with permissions for proxy models

https://code.djangoproject.com/ticket/28554 -- Add support for multiple file fields

https://code.djangoproject.com/ticket/29943 -- Document that admin changelist adds `pk` to ordering.

https://github.com/django/django/pull/10692 -- Refs #17198 -- Detected existing total ordering in admin changelist.

https://code.djangoproject.com/ticket/20147 -- Provide an alternative to request.META for accessing HTTP headers

https://code.djangoproject.com/ticket/23829 -- Allow customizing the `ping_google` URL



Kind Regards,


Carlton



Carlton Gibson

unread,
Jan 21, 2019, 10:14:16 AM1/21/19
to Django developers (Contributions to Django itself)
Hi All 

Calendar Week 3 -- ending 20 January.


Released Django 2.2a1. 


Triaged:

https://code.djangoproject.com/ticket/30089 -- TestClient doesn't accept data with duplicate keys (SELECT multiple) (Accepted)
https://code.djangoproject.com/ticket/30115 -- inspectdb on SQLite crashes with TypeError: unhashable type: 'dict' (Accepted)
https://code.djangoproject.com/ticket/30114 -- Strange ValidationError issue (Invalid)
https://code.djangoproject.com/ticket/30090 -- Cannot reverse MySQL DB migration when model has unique_together and one of the fields has db_index=True (needsinfo)
https://code.djangoproject.com/ticket/30098 -- Permit using packages (directories) in custom django-admin commands. (wontfix)
https://code.djangoproject.com/ticket/30104 -- Need filtering by Window expression (Invalid)
https://code.djangoproject.com/ticket/30095 -- System check error for tuples in model field choices (Accepted)



Reviewed:

https://code.djangoproject.com/ticket/30111 -- AppRegistryNotReady-Error when having contrib.postgres in INSTALLED_APPS
https://github.com/django/django/pull/10692 -- Refs #17198 -- Detected existing total ordering in admin changelist.
https://code.djangoproject.com/ticket/30102 -- Optimize the `page_not_found` view after #30070



Authored:

https://github.com/django/django/pull/10855 -- Refs #30102 -- Added comment on use of Template without placeholders in default page_not_found view.


Kind Regards,

Carlton

Carlton Gibson

unread,
Jan 28, 2019, 2:53:44 AM1/28/19
to Django developers (Contributions to Django itself)
Hi All, 

Calendar Week 4 -- ending 27 January.


Triaged:

https://code.djangoproject.com/ticket/30101 -- Recommended middleware syntax fails for some testing cases (when not using Client) (Invalid)
https://code.djangoproject.com/ticket/30079 -- Prefetch cache should be aware of database source and .using() should not always trigger a new query (wontfix)
https://code.djangoproject.com/ticket/30091 -- Incorrect middleware ordering allows invalid HTTP_HOST header to cause CsrfViewMiddleware failure when using CSRF_USE_SESSIONS. (Accepted)



Reviewed:

https://code.djangoproject.com/ticket/28905 -- Overhaul extra_requires to include more optional dependencies
https://code.djangoproject.com/ticket/29973 -- compilemessages misses ignore option, compiles more than needed
https://code.djangoproject.com/ticket/30111 -- AppRegistryNotReady-Error when having contrib.postgres in INSTALLED_APPS
https://github.com/django/django/pull/10871 -- Fixed #30115, Refs #23748 -- Removed legacy max_length handling for CharField on SQLite.



Authored:

https://github.com/django/django/pull/10882 -- Fixed #30091 -- Documented middleware ordering requirements when using CSRF_USE_SESSIONS.


Kind Regards,

Carlton

Carlton Gibson

unread,
Feb 4, 2019, 11:02:02 AM2/4/19
to Django developers (Contributions to Django itself)
Hi all. 


Calendar Week 5 -- ending 03 February.


Triaged:

https://code.djangoproject.com/ticket/30144 -- Support passing timedelta for cache timeout (wontfix)
https://code.djangoproject.com/ticket/30139 -- django.contrib.auth.forms.UserCreationForm() doesn't call default manager's create_user() (Invalid)



Reviewed:

https://code.djangoproject.com/ticket/30004 -- Set default FILE_UPLOAD_PERMISSION to 0o644
https://github.com/django/django/pull/10908 -- Update to logging documentation.
https://code.djangoproject.com/ticket/29943 -- Document that admin changelist adds `pk` to ordering
https://github.com/django/django/pull/0913 -- Fixed E117 and F405 flake8 warnings.
https://code.djangoproject.com/ticket/28905 -- Overhaul extra_requires to include more optional dependencies
https://code.djangoproject.com/ticket/29825 -- ngettext returns invalid result if msgstr is also a valid msgid in the same catalog
https://github.com/django/django/pull/10832 -- Remove 'naturaltime' context for '(delta) ago' for Swedish.
Reply all
Reply to author
Forward
0 new messages